he 1994 car wouldn't be ready for several weeks, so Williams adapted the 1993 FW15 for the 1994 regulations. Electronic driving aids such as active suspension, ABS, and traction control were banned for '94. The new rules meant that traditional passive suspension returned, and the drivers had to control wheelspin manually. The team proudly displayed Senna, Hill, and the FW15D «interim» car to the World's media.
